    The Actor’s Mind is a new podcast hosted by Kateri McRae and Anne Penner that explores acting from a psychological perspective. We describe and discuss popular acting tools that are commonly used in actor training, rehearsals, and performances. Then we identify the parallel psychological processes that are likely in play when actors use these techniques. We discuss the success of these techniques from our own experience, as well as why they work given the evidence from psychology and neuroscience. Our guests are experts from the theater and science worlds: actors, directors, teachers, and psychological scientists, who add their expertise and experience to the conversation.

    Originally recorded in Iraq in 2006 and later in Fort Campbell, KY and in Eugene, OR in 2007. (I use the url “unbossed” on tumblr.) [itunes pic]
    While rooting around in my old Tuff Box, I came across a battered thumb-drive. Wiping off the thin layer of dust (almost certainly from Iraq) revealed “WIB” written on it in Sharpie. Curious, I plugged it into my laptop and found a recording I had thought was gone forever. I don’t know exactly when it was recorded and, as always, I’m not entirely satisfied with the quality, or my awful pronunciation and annunciation (due largely to the lingering sinus problems). It’s not a complete episode, either. I suspect that I didn’t invest much effort into finding it because the content is only really interesting as a novelty. The first portion is simply me reading and commenting on atrocities highlighted in Stars & Stripes. There is then a rather looooong segment in which I talk through a repair on a flight-control pallet. I find it horribly boring, but who knows what you folks might enjoy. Hopefully it will still be interesting to you in some way. The only alterations I have done to the original audio are the omission of a last name and an URL, due to privacy concerns and a request from the individual in question and converting it to stereo. I’m not really a fan of posting something this raw and “rough.” I feel, though, that it still belongs here. So, if for some reason you are under the impression that collecting every episode will win you some kind of prize, feel free to download or just listen. I’m sure its place in the order can be easily determined by comparison of events and the timing of my torturous head cold, but I’m too busy working on putting together the new show. Enjoy, folks. Take care of each other and watch your six. Dave “Godless” Kinser

    Lawrence Pintak is the host of American Fault/lines (www.AmericanFaultlines.com), a ten-part series of post-inauguration programs focusing on issues that divide American society and divide America from the world. The series airs Sundays on FM News 101 KXL Portland, OR and is available online. Pintak is an award-winning former CBS News Middle East correspondent, founding dean of the Edward R. Murrow College of Communication at Washington State University (2009-2016), Senior Non-Resident Fellow at The Atlantic Council, and contributor to ForeignPolicy.com. Read his articles at www.pintak.com. His books include Reflections in a Bloodshot Lens: America, Islam & the War of Ideas; Islam for Journalists (and Everyone Else); The New Arab Journalist; and Seeds of Hate: How America’s Flawed Middle East Policy Ignited the Jihad. He holds a PhD in Islamic Studies from the University of Wales, Trinity Saint David. Twitter @Lpintak.
